If cost is represented by C(x)=2.2x+4,000 and revenues are represented by R(x)=9.4x, which equation could be used to find the break-even point?

9.4x=4,000

10.6x=−4,000

7.2x=−4,000

10.6x=4,000

7.2x=4,000

1 Answer

3 votes

Answer: 7.2x = 4,000.

Explanation:


If cost is represented by C(x) = 2.2x + 4,000 and revenues are represented by R(x) = 9.4x, the break-even point occurs when the cost equals the revenue, or C(x) = R(x). We can substitute the given equations into this expression and solve for x:

2.2x + 4,000 = 9.4x

7.2x = 4,000

x = 4,000 / 7.2

Therefore, the equation that could be used to find the break-even point is 7.2x = 4,000.
